Well I'm no expert. But I will say that I've had dozens of computer psu's take a dump with no noticeable damage.
So have I but I know that from past experience with working on power supplies on Flat Panel TVs when they failed it was usually obvious when they failed. But I know sometimes electrolytic caps can sometimes fail and still look normal (they haven't vented).

I guess I'll go back in with my ESR meter and check the capacitors in the power supply and also the voltage regulators and diodes to see if any of those have failed.
